Millwall suffers double injury blow ahead of new season
Summary

Millwall manager Alex Neil confirmed injuries to Tristan Crama and Mathis Servais after the Lions' final pre-season match, a 1-0 victory over Royal Antwerp. Crama exited the match at halftime with an ankle injury, having only recently returned from a previous injury. Servais did not play due to a hamstring injury sustained during training. Neil stated that Servais's injury will not extend for several months, but recovery will take longer than a few weeks. Both players are now facing challenges ahead of the upcoming season opener.
